PaisaCalc
Loan, SIP and deposit calculators that show their working.
PaisaCalc is a small set of money calculators for India. Each one takes the numbers you have (a loan amount and rate, a monthly SIP, a fixed deposit) and gives you the answer a bank or an app would give, with the formula written out underneath so you can check it yourself.
The calculators run in your browser. Nothing you type is sent anywhere. There is no login, no app to install and no advice for sale: the pages tell you how the arithmetic works and leave the decision to you.
Rates are never assumed for you. Where a bank, a fund or the government sets a number, you type the one that applies to you, from your own document. That keeps the result honest when rates change, which they do.
